Here's the New Universe checklist. While I THINK (don't hold me too it) that Starbrand did get a TPB recently most of the New Universe can generally found in the $0.25-$1.00 bins at your LCS.

DP 7 #1-32, Annual 1

The Draft

Justice #1-32

Kickers, Inc. #1-12

Mark Hazzard: Merc #1-12, Annual 1

Nightmask #1-12

The Pitt

Psi-Force #1-32, Annual #1

Spitfire and the Troubleshooters #1-13

Star Brand #1-19, Annual #1

The War #1-4
